Transaction 78f686abf184cabdb2c915a2f02b068140843e3f3bf60d921308827f172218d7
1 Input
1 Output
-
78f686abf184cabdb2c915a2f02b068140843e3f3bf60d921308827f172218d7:0
- value
- 1909898
- script pubkey
- OP_0 OP_PUSHBYTES_20 705d6c077156a2ecad7b64a5b950ab7090557b79
- address
- bc1qwpwkcpm3263wettmvjjmj59twzg927mew8rxje